FB Digest@VoxPOPULI                                                                                                                                               15.10.2019   The FB users continue to discuss the elections in opposition party Musavat on the 13th October. The winner was the current chair Arif Hajili with 262 votes, then Tofiq Yagublu with 51 votes and Yadigar Sadyghli with 20. The opposition activist in exile Ramiz Yunus, who lives in America, strongly criticised the former chair of Musavat Isa Gambar...
